Hi Yogev,

On Sun, Oct 26, 2025 at 06:43:02PM +0200, ymodlin via B4 Relay wrote:
> From: ymodlin <yogev.modlin@...lsenseai.com>
> 
> RealSense branding is now independent of Intel. Update all driver
> comments referencing "Intel" to "Intel RealSense" to reflect
> current ownership. No code logic changes.
> 
> Signed-off-by: ymodlin <yogev.modlin@...lsenseai.com>

I just noticed that the SoB line (as well as the From line) uses
"ymodlin" as a name, while the kernel policy is to use the author's real
name. I assume this was caused by an oversight in the configuration of
git or b4. Can I replace "ymodlin" with "Yogev Modlin" in patches 1/2
and 2/2 ?
